室内照明自然采光的模糊控制

摘    要:自然采光是建筑节能照明的重要方面,合理利用自然光,在节能基础上保证室内光环境的舒适度成为目前研究热点之一。但是自然光具有随机性、多变性、易干扰性,其应用与控制较为复杂。本文尝试将模糊控制策略应用于自然光照明领域,模糊控制不依赖模型,并具有较强的抗干扰性,对于多因素变量下的模型不确定情况有很好的控制效果。另外,本文根据人体工效学思想确定模糊规则,使遮光百叶的控制更接近人对自然光的判断,更符合人们生活习惯。

Abstract:Natural Lighting is very important in building lighting and energy saving. And making use of natural light appropriately to ensure energy efficiency and comfortable indoor environment is very popular now. The application of natural light is complicated because the natural light is random and variable. Fuzzy control has good effect on these situations because it doesn' t depend on exact model of controlled objects. In this article we combined the fuzzy control strategy with natural lighting to get a more humanized application, and we have got some good results.
